![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Tableau
数据可视化
静听山水
Just do it
展开
-
图表的分类
原创 2021-10-31 23:44:17 · 140 阅读 · 0 评论 -
tableau画径向条形
参考链接:新建字段、数据桶等:https://tableau.toanhoang.com/radial-bar-chart-tutorial/参考文件:字段设置:添加表计算、标签设置、图表格式设置等https://public.tableau.com/app/profile/saikrishnaballa/viz/RadialBarChart_15631153970470/RadialBarChart数据:Name Path Value Amazon Video原创 2021-06-03 11:21:34 · 671 阅读 · 0 评论 -
Tableau画桑基图
学习链接:Tableau可视化分析--桑基图Tableau可视化分析-作品下载链接原创 2021-06-02 23:36:08 · 1755 阅读 · 0 评论 -
Tableau画多维占比图
偶然间看到一张图,感觉还是蛮实用的,但是一直没画过。所以就用tableau尝试了下,记录步骤如下:准备数据源:公司 城市 数量 百分比 A 一线 27 28.72% A 二线 48 51.06% A 三线 19 20.21% B 一线 31 43.06% B 二线 38 52.78% B 三线 3 4.17% C 一线 13原创 2021-06-02 14:45:31 · 944 阅读 · 0 评论 -
tableau画概率密度、累计概率密度图
我们要看概率密度或者累计概率密度,参考:Tableau 快速表计算 显示百分比 / 累计走势Tableau累计求和指标时间趋势分析操作步骤如下:一:将某个数值字段放入维度,因为我们要看的是累计百分比,所以数值字段的具体值就变成了维度二:创建计算字段,累计百分比 百分比 RUNNING_SUM(COUNTD([团长id]))/WINDOW_SUM(COUNTD([团长id])) COUNTD([团长id])/WINDOW_SUM(COUNTD([团长id])) RU原创 2021-02-21 14:04:50 · 2004 阅读 · 0 评论 -
tableu画各类别占比趋势图
一:算占比:如果已经算好比例,则省略这一步,A占比=A/(A+B+C+D+E),依次类推;二:将维度下面的度量名称放入筛选器,筛选出A占比、B占比。。。三:按照下图,将行、列、颜色等调整好...原创 2021-02-21 13:18:58 · 2077 阅读 · 0 评论 -
Tableau 使用背景图像
在您的视图中使用背景图像 - Tableau原创 2020-10-10 13:42:23 · 3174 阅读 · 0 评论 -
tableau画各种图
堆积柱状图对总和记录数处理:快速表计算--合计百分比,计算依据--表(向下),可以得到下图:频数直方图先创建数据桶,则数据桶自动为离散,如果是先拉进去再创建数据桶,则数据桶为连续 。数据明显呈现左偏分布,对于评分较高的记录,我们也可以再一步进行细分,从而观察数据在更小区间的分布。创建字段:评分(高级分组)IF [评分]<4 THEN '1.5-4'ELSEIF [评分]>=4 AND [评分]<4.2 THEN '4.0-4.1'ELSEIF [评.原创 2020-10-09 20:55:26 · 2914 阅读 · 2 评论 -
tableau 创建集、使用集
集与组有许多相同之处,他们的作用都是改变原有的数据展现形式。但又有所不同。集的作用更加灵活,它更像是过滤器,过滤出我们所需要展示的部分。我们在做数据展示的时候有的时候会格外关注一些特定维度的数据。我们当然可以通过过滤器来显示我们想要看到的数据,但是这也就意味着每一次我们都需要进行许多重复的步骤:拖拽并点选指定维度。这时使用固定集,可以减少许多重复性工作,大大提高我们的工作效率。学习创建集 - Tableau,大概可以了解集的一些设置。有两种类型的集:动态集和固定集。动态集的成员会在基础数原创 2020-10-07 19:40:03 · 1651 阅读 · 1 评论 -
tableau 进行会员留存分析
1.数据源数据进行简单的拆分,把会员创建日期提取出来。创建新的字段:距离创建会员的月份数:datediff('month',[会员创建日期(拆分)],[销售日期])2.图表分析 我们可以看到当月注册会员,当月消费的人数是最多的,随着时间的推移,基本趋于稳定,也就是留存下来的会员数量变化幅度不大。 如果有消费记录,我们则认为会员没有流失,在距离注册时间过去7个月的时候,我们可以看到有一个留存提升的情况,可能是由于某种产品的使用周期性,让...原创 2020-10-07 11:09:42 · 3348 阅读 · 0 评论 -
tableau 创建数据桶
对于分组观察数据的频数,从而了解数据在不同区间的分布,我们可以创建数据桶。创建分为按照建议的区间长度进行划分,也可以自行设置参数。这里主要讲解自行设置参数,将最大值,最小值,步长设置好。对于频数的大小,一直不是很清楚,所以自己创建一个小数据集,研究了一下。tableau应该是按照左开右闭的规则统计频数的。数据源:1.5 2 3 4 5 6.5 7 7.1 9 10区间划分含义:区间 包含的数字 频数 [1,2) 1.5 1 [2,3) ...原创 2020-10-07 09:45:00 · 6346 阅读 · 7 评论 -
tableau进行价格-促销分析
1.数据源2.数据清洗创建计算字段:用券比例:[用券数]/[获券数]用券数不能比获券数多,所以这里用券比例要小于等于1。3.图表分析由已有字段创建数据桶原创 2020-10-06 23:24:54 · 953 阅读 · 0 评论 -
tableau进行客户RFM分析
原始数据及twbx:链接:https://pan.baidu.com/s/1ZlN4ixsUm60NaenDkiJx9g提取码:5hrs1.数据预处理数据源:创建字段:购买点生命周期(日):IIF(DATEDIFF('day',[会员创建日期],[销售日期])>=0,DATEDIFF('day',[会员创建日期],[销售日期]),NULL)最后购买点生命周期(日):{FIXED [UseId]:MAX([购买点生命周期(日)])}2.图表分析...原创 2020-10-06 20:54:48 · 841 阅读 · 1 评论 -
tableau进行会员分群
1.数据清洗点击每个字段的倒三角,然后点击描述,可以大致观察数据的情况,当点击到消费金额时,发现金额出现负值,如下图:所以需要进行数据清洗:2.数据标准化3.图表分析创建计算字段:把会员ID拖入维度分群:选择分群用到的变量和分群的个数。(原理:k均值聚类)统一强制y截距为0:把群集拖到维度,以便后面复用。下面的图就是复用了...原创 2020-10-06 20:03:37 · 398 阅读 · 0 评论 -
详细级别表达式: INCLUDE
INCLUDE 详细级别表达式除了视图中的任何维度之外,INCLUDE 详细级别表达式还将使用指定的维度计算值。如果您想要在数据库中以精细详细级别计算,然后重新聚合并在视图中以粗略详细级别显示,则 INCLUDE 详细级别表达式可能非常有用。当您在视图中添加或移除维度时,基于 INCLUDE 详细级别表达式的字段将随之更改。示例 1以下 INCLUDE 详细级别表达式计算每个客户的总销售额:{ INCLUDE[Customer Name] : SUM([Sales]) }将该计算放.转载 2020-10-02 14:00:30 · 445 阅读 · 0 评论 -
tableau 对比销售额分析(利用参数、exclude)
目的:找出与选定类别的差异步骤:首先,必须隔离选定类别的销售额。然后,需要使用 EXCLUDE 表达式在所有其他类别中重复该值。之后,便可轻松了解每个类别的销售额与其他类别的差异。因为类别是不固定的,可能是所有类别中的任意一个,所以需要设置参数:鼠标放在Category上,右键创建参数创建计算字段:[Category] = [参数].[Category],名称为Selected Category创建计算字段:IF [Category] = [参数].[Category] THEN S原创 2020-10-01 21:56:50 · 4031 阅读 · 0 评论 -
tableau 总额百分比
每个国家/地区的收入对全球销售额有何贡献? 如果我们按照贡献百分比着色,即可看出美国对全球销售收入的贡献最大。但是,我们可能想重点关注欧盟等在绝对值上相对贡献较小的市场。如果不采用详细级别表达式,对某市场进行筛选会导致总额百分比的重新计算,从而显示每个国家/地区对其市场的贡献。利用简单的详细级别表达式,我们可对某市场进行筛选,同时仍可衡量全球贡献。先看图吧,大概能懂什么意思了,就是求百分比,以后可以套用。这里的第二列:SUM([{SUM(Sales)}]),第三列:SUM([Sales]).原创 2020-10-01 17:18:12 · 1775 阅读 · 0 评论 -
tableau按年、月、日查看变化趋势
目的:查看利润随时间的变化趋势,想要了解每个月或每年的盈利天数,尤其是在我们想了解季节影响时。先创建字段:按日期聚合利润的数量。对每日利润的大小按一定标准进行划分,分为三组:每日盈利状况:利用Daily Profit KPI分组后的图,颜色也分为三组,但数值是一样的。当拖入两个Order Date时,会按照年、季度依次自动调整,需要将quarter改为month,计数的:COUNTD([Order Date])这张图能够看到某年某月的三种利润分布的天数,也能看到某一年连.原创 2020-10-01 16:40:31 · 3523 阅读 · 0 评论 -
认识添加表计算
尽可能用例子让自己明白,先码上一个例子,后续有的话再加上。数据介绍:这是一份销售数据,用户分别是在2011,2012,2013,2014开始消费的,2011年的用户在2011,2012,2013,2014都有消费记录,而2014年的用户只在2014年有消费记录,从而构成了下表,查看表数据如下:图中直接显示了销售额,同一颜色的是某一年获取的用户在不同年的消费额。如果想研究合作时间越长的用户对销售额的贡献是否越大,我们用百分比就更好衡量。此时我们添加表计算,设置为合计百分比。接着更改纵轴:原创 2020-10-01 12:22:54 · 118 阅读 · 0 评论 -
Tableau 日期函数
整理了下期函数,方便查阅和复习。Tableau 提供多种日期函数。许多日期函数使用date_part,它是一个常量字符串参数。您可以使用的有效date_part值为:DATE_PART 值 'year' 四位数年份 'quarter' 1-4 'month' 1-12 或 "January"、"February" 等 'dayofyear' 一年中的第几天;1 月 1 日为 1、2 月 1 日为 32,依此类推 'day' 1-31 ...原创 2020-10-01 11:53:09 · 1532 阅读 · 0 评论 -
详细级别表达式:FIXED
对于销售数据,我们一般有客户ID,订单ID,订单Date等等信息。如果我们要统计每日订单数、每个客户订单数都比较简单(利用记录数即可)。但是统计订单个数的分布,即不同订单数分别有多少人,这种图表可以分析人们的购买力、或者人们购物的目的性是否强烈。不同客户的总订单数:下面是怎么画出不同订单数分别有多少人的过程:利用详细级别表达式:{ FIXED [Customer ID] : COUNTD([Order ID]) },创建新的字段名称为:Number of Orders per Custome原创 2020-10-01 11:01:01 · 1354 阅读 · 0 评论 -
tableau给图表添加注释
标记点区鼠标箭头放在图表上,右键"添加注释",会出现三种选择:标记,点,区域。这里标记是暗的,其实只有当鼠标箭头放在某一个具体列位置时,才会显示可用。三种注释方式的特点:标记:带箭头,可拖动,主动显示标签信息点:带箭头,可拖动,这个不知道显示的是什么信息区域:不带箭头总结:对于柱状图某列或者折线图某个点建议用标记和点,对于整个图的注释建议用区域。...原创 2020-10-01 10:25:14 · 4034 阅读 · 0 评论 -
tableau
学习链接:所有函数(分类) - Tableau原创 2020-09-26 18:59:37 · 178 阅读 · 0 评论 -
Tableau多表分析
学了一些Tableau和PowerBI的知识后,很容易拿两者相互比较一下,在PowerBI里有模型这个工具,可以建立多张表之间的相互联系,使得建模变得很清晰方便。纠结了一阵子,难道Tableau没有这样的功能?今天试着导入了两个数据表看看,自己瞎建立的:两张表可以通过产品名称这个字段相互联系起来。导入Tableau这里工作簿1对应sheet1,工作簿2对应sheet2,上面显示是内连接,其实我们想要左连接,发现更改成左连接没什么变化,所以就不管了。然后这个下面的表就相当于左连接后的表,.原创 2020-08-20 18:15:23 · 1344 阅读 · 0 评论 -
Tableau进行问卷统计
数据来源:狗熊会–公众号,结合python和tableau,做了简单的频数统计:疫情期间学生在家情况调查分析对于下面的数据,每行都是用"┋"来隔开各个选项的,如果想提取里面的学习、睡觉等的频次,可以按照下面的步骤,其他列类似:import pandas as pd import reexcelFile = r'C:/Users/admin/Desktop/yiqing.xlsx'data=pd.DataFrame(pd.read_excel(excelFile))i=""for c i原创 2020-05-17 22:35:27 · 1125 阅读 · 0 评论 -
Tableau 发布到tableau online错误
占个坑吧,不知道怎么回事????Tableau Desktop到Tableau Online 本地网页发布显示Tableau中的图表 web嵌入发布 代码_python_weixin_39712314的博客-CSDN博客原创 2020-05-16 18:07:46 · 824 阅读 · 0 评论 -
Tableau :入门课day3
由于原数据有些复杂,理清楚操作原理后,就自己创建了一些字段来练习。day3主要练习创建字段(函数使用)和参数调用。参数使用: 工作表 2 - Tableau Online创建计算字段的使用:数据及结果:参数的使用:创建完后会自动显示在左下角的参数下,并右键点击显示控件。第二步: 创建计算字段"指标"第三步:将"指标"拖拽入列,此时观察数据源只发现多了一列,且增加的那一列即当前显示的指标数据...原创 2020-05-15 14:05:18 · 317 阅读 · 0 评论 -
Tableau:入门课Day 1
寻思着还是要找一些例子练习一下,Tableau 官方 14天入门进阶训练这个讲得挺好的,根据前面老师讲的,一起操练了一下,结果如下:---最后这个仪表盘可以将柱状图设置为筛选器案列分析的目的:对咖啡的含糖、卡路里、咖啡因进行比较分析,很方便地根据图表选择自己认为适宜的coffee;各地区门店数量展示;研究糖分和卡路里的关系(正相关)。做下笔记如下:1.全国门店分布:将城市设置为县(按块显示)拖进标记;把storenumber添加进标记的大小,这样每个地区才会用不同大小的圆圈表示门店的多少;.原创 2020-05-14 23:21:13 · 791 阅读 · 0 评论 -
Tableau:入门实践
之前一直用的是Nitro pro把pdf转为图片格式,这次发现有一个pdf一直打不开,于是网上搜了下在线转pdf为图片的方法:PDF转JPG——免费在线将PDF转成图像(这个是好用的)PDF转JPG – 在线转化PDF文档至JPG文档(这个可能出现乱码)数据:链接:https://pan.baidu.com/s/18CGpalz2CuGQEnOk_JUpEw 提取码:d42z展示内容主要有:各省的作品数,不同主题的作品数,是否受到投资的作品数比较,作品数前十五的大学和学院,相关主题的作...原创 2020-05-14 10:06:55 · 482 阅读 · 0 评论 -
Tableau:基础知识
6标记卡# 颜色“颜色”位置只能放一个字段。tableau会根据数值大小对各本对应的条形图进行配色,默认是蓝色的渐变色,从图例可以看到,颜色越深,数值越大。当然,配色也可以进行自定义设置。# 大小“大小”位置也只能放一个字段。tableau会根据数值的大小,将视图区的条形图表现出不同的“胖瘦”形状,条形图越“胖”,代表数值越大。# 标签通过“标签”,可以在视图中对应的图形位置展现文本信息,该标签不仅可以显示已有的字段信息,还能显示快速表计算后的相关信息。# 页面通过...转载 2020-05-13 16:34:19 · 1625 阅读 · 0 评论 -
tableau:连接数据库mysql
今天尝试用Tableau连接数据库,结果一脸问号??为什么公众号:连接数据源里说的点击记下就ok了,到我这里就一直报错。解决之后,总结一下就是一个问题:未安装和配置Mysql的ODBC驱动。软件介绍:win10、Tableau2018.2、Mysql 8.0.171.安装:根据Tableau的错误信息,可以到MySQL :: Download MySQL Connector/ODBC (Archived Versions)下载,一般下载第一个:下载好了,直接安装就可以了,无需在意路径..原创 2020-05-13 12:09:32 · 1567 阅读 · 0 评论 -
Tableau :蝴蝶图
蝴蝶图,又叫旋风图,是一种特殊类型的条形图,可以很直观地比较两组数据的不同之处。参考博客:Tableau图表 • 蝴蝶图看到这个图后,想到了这个网址:Population of WORLD 2019 - PopulationPyramid.net里面的人口图,可以看看并下载数据。自己做的蝴蝶图如下1.形成基本的蝴蝶图2.设置数据格式,横坐标以百万为单位,所以将F\M数据格式也设置为百万:3.设置颜色,试了好几次,就是把度量里的F\M拖拽到标记里面,并设置为颜色格...原创 2020-05-12 16:43:23 · 2496 阅读 · 0 评论 -
Tableau:树状图
树状图,一种在层次结构中嵌套矩形的可视化,通常用来展示数据的比例关系及层次关系,还可以比较维度中各个部分对整体的贡献情况。如下图为世界前十个国家的人口,单位(亿):好了,开始记录下自己的过程:从网页下载了一部分人口数据,放在这里了链接:https://pan.baidu.com/s/1ySW6ldl44BVEZxhKRkROzg 提取码:1dmp1.将数据导入,然后对数据稍微进行下处理,这里主要用到了自定义拆分,隐藏,数据格式设置等,得到整理好的数据如下:2....原创 2020-05-12 13:22:18 · 1527 阅读 · 0 评论 -
Tableau:圆棒图
参考:菜鸟学Tableau找来了2020中国第一季度的GDP,由于省+直辖市的数目太多了,就删除了一部分数据,让整个圆棒图看起来效果更好一些。效果图如下(底部裁剪的时候多裁剪一些,请自动忽略):其是这个图有300kb,放大之后依然很清晰。但是实际从tableau导出来的图片仅30kb,放大之后没法看。数据:3.设置双轴、同步轴:6.优化样式:坑:这里如果不把数字(默认连续)改为离散,是不会让每条柱呈现不同颜色的;当将数据转为离散型就不会出现这样的问题。7.设.原创 2020-05-11 11:51:15 · 413 阅读 · 0 评论